mirror of
https://gitlab.com/freepascal.org/lazarus/lazarus.git
synced 2025-08-20 17:40:40 +02:00
IDE: rename IDEOptionsDialog.OnLoadIDEOptions and OnSaveIDEOptions to make the code easier to follow.
git-svn-id: trunk@39270 -
This commit is contained in:
parent
4edee9917b
commit
f6ffdc0b7a
@ -72,8 +72,8 @@ type
|
|||||||
procedure OkButtonClick(Sender: TObject);
|
procedure OkButtonClick(Sender: TObject);
|
||||||
procedure CancelButtonClick(Sender: TObject);
|
procedure CancelButtonClick(Sender: TObject);
|
||||||
private
|
private
|
||||||
FOnLoadOptions: TOnLoadIDEOptions;
|
FOnLoadOptionsHook: TOnLoadIDEOptions;
|
||||||
FOnSaveOptions: TOnSaveIDEOptions;
|
FOnSaveOptionsHook: TOnSaveIDEOptions;
|
||||||
FOptionsFilter: TIDEOptionsEditorFilter;
|
FOptionsFilter: TIDEOptionsEditorFilter;
|
||||||
FEditorToOpen: TAbstractIDEOptionsEditorClass;
|
FEditorToOpen: TAbstractIDEOptionsEditorClass;
|
||||||
FSettings: TIDEOptionsEditorSettings;
|
FSettings: TIDEOptionsEditorSettings;
|
||||||
@ -107,8 +107,8 @@ type
|
|||||||
public
|
public
|
||||||
property OptionsFilter: TIDEOptionsEditorFilter read FOptionsFilter write FOptionsFilter;
|
property OptionsFilter: TIDEOptionsEditorFilter read FOptionsFilter write FOptionsFilter;
|
||||||
property Settings: TIDEOptionsEditorSettings read FSettings write SetSettings;
|
property Settings: TIDEOptionsEditorSettings read FSettings write SetSettings;
|
||||||
property OnLoadIDEOptions: TOnLoadIDEOptions read FOnLoadOptions write FOnLoadOptions;
|
property OnLoadIDEOptionsHook: TOnLoadIDEOptions read FOnLoadOptionsHook write FOnLoadOptionsHook;
|
||||||
property OnSaveIDEOptions: TOnSaveIDEOptions read FOnSaveOptions write FOnSaveOptions;
|
property OnSaveIDEOptionsHook: TOnSaveIDEOptions read FOnSaveOptionsHook write FOnSaveOptionsHook;
|
||||||
end;
|
end;
|
||||||
|
|
||||||
implementation
|
implementation
|
||||||
@ -427,16 +427,16 @@ end;
|
|||||||
|
|
||||||
procedure TIDEOptionsDialog.LoadIDEOptions(Sender: TObject; AOptions: TAbstractIDEOptions);
|
procedure TIDEOptionsDialog.LoadIDEOptions(Sender: TObject; AOptions: TAbstractIDEOptions);
|
||||||
begin
|
begin
|
||||||
if Assigned(OnLoadIDEOptions) then
|
if Assigned(OnLoadIDEOptionsHook) then
|
||||||
OnLoadIDEOptions(Self, AOptions);
|
OnLoadIDEOptionsHook(Self, AOptions);
|
||||||
TraverseSettings(AOptions,iodaRead);
|
TraverseSettings(AOptions,iodaRead);
|
||||||
end;
|
end;
|
||||||
|
|
||||||
procedure TIDEOptionsDialog.SaveIDEOptions(Sender: TObject; AOptions: TAbstractIDEOptions);
|
procedure TIDEOptionsDialog.SaveIDEOptions(Sender: TObject; AOptions: TAbstractIDEOptions);
|
||||||
begin
|
begin
|
||||||
TraverseSettings(AOptions,iodaWrite);
|
TraverseSettings(AOptions,iodaWrite);
|
||||||
if Assigned(OnSaveIDEOptions) then
|
if Assigned(OnSaveIDEOptionsHook) then
|
||||||
OnSaveIDEOptions(Self, AOptions);
|
OnSaveIDEOptionsHook(Self, AOptions);
|
||||||
end;
|
end;
|
||||||
|
|
||||||
procedure TIDEOptionsDialog.CreateEditors;
|
procedure TIDEOptionsDialog.CreateEditors;
|
||||||
|
@ -4630,8 +4630,8 @@ begin
|
|||||||
IDEOptionsDialog.OptionsFilter := OptionsFilter;
|
IDEOptionsDialog.OptionsFilter := OptionsFilter;
|
||||||
IDEOptionsDialog.Settings := ASettings;
|
IDEOptionsDialog.Settings := ASettings;
|
||||||
IDEOptionsDialog.OpenEditor(AEditor);
|
IDEOptionsDialog.OpenEditor(AEditor);
|
||||||
IDEOptionsDialog.OnLoadIDEOptions:=@Self.OnLoadIDEOptions;
|
IDEOptionsDialog.OnLoadIDEOptionsHook:=@Self.OnLoadIDEOptions;
|
||||||
IDEOptionsDialog.OnSaveIDEOptions:=@Self.OnSaveIDEOptions;
|
IDEOptionsDialog.OnSaveIDEOptionsHook:=@Self.OnSaveIDEOptions;
|
||||||
IDEOptionsDialog.ReadAll;
|
IDEOptionsDialog.ReadAll;
|
||||||
if IDEOptionsDialog.ShowModal = mrOk then begin
|
if IDEOptionsDialog.ShowModal = mrOk then begin
|
||||||
IDEOptionsDialog.WriteAll(false);
|
IDEOptionsDialog.WriteAll(false);
|
||||||
|
Loading…
Reference in New Issue
Block a user